Actuarial Analyst
Edinburgh
Job Description Our client is an award winning, leading consultancy with several unique opportunities across either Edinburgh or Glasgow for part qualified, nearly qualified analysts/senior, and just qualified actuarial consultants to join their central offices - but agile working being encouraged moving forward.
The company have continued to grow, won new business and obtained new projects therefore have additional resource need for those both experienced and who fit within their culture. You will be mainly providing a high quality actuarial service to trustees and corporate and/or private clients surrounding employee benefits schemes but there are several roles available depending on career aspirations.
The successful candidate as an analyst shall be working in a close knit team, delivering services to a portfolio of clients where communication skills are key in order to build trusted working & client relationships with the ability to articulate work in a clear and understandable manner to clients. You will be responsible for the preparation of client invoices, valuation of pension benefits and possess an understanding of technical actuarial calculations.
This is a fantastic opportunity for candidates who are members of the Institute or Faculty of Actuaries working towards actuarial qualifications with at least 1 year experience in the pensions side of the business with a knowledge of Defined Benefit schemes ideally.
Additionally if you wished to stop studies or pursue exams outwith the IFoA that can also be supported.
Our client offer study support and top class on the job training in order to progress to becoming a fully qualified actuary in the business if desired, and are recognised for their benefits package.
The successful applicant will be rewarded with a highly competitive salary, award winning benefits including flexible working and the chance to develop a career in a fully supported environment.
